Exam-Taking Strategies

Exam-taking strategies can greatly enhance your performance during the Computer Concepts Exam. These strategies cover time management, question selection, and answer verification, as well as techniques for handling different question types.

Effective time management is crucial. Allocate time wisely for each question, ensuring you have sufficient time to review your answers. Prioritize questions based on your strengths and areas where you need more time.

Question Selection

Review the exam thoroughly before beginning. Identify questions you can answer confidently and those that require more time. Start with the easier questions to build confidence and gain momentum.

Multiple Choice Questions

Read the question and all answer choices carefully. Eliminate obviously incorrect answers first. If unsure between two options, mark the question for review and return to it later.

True/False Questions

Determine the main idea of the statement and evaluate its accuracy. Consider exceptions or qualifications that may affect the truthfulness of the statement.

Short Answer Questions

Read the question attentively and ensure your answer is concise, clear, and directly addresses the question. Provide specific examples or evidence to support your answer.

Question Type 1: Multiple Choice

Multiple-choice questions present you with several options, and your task is to select the single best answer that corresponds to the question or statement. These questions assess your ability to recognize and recall key concepts.

  1. Which of the following is NOT a type of computer network topology?
    • Bus
    • Star
    • Ring
    • Serial

Solution:Serial is not a type of computer network topology.

Question Type 2: True/False

True/False questions require you to determine whether a given statement is true or false. These questions evaluate your understanding of fundamental concepts and your ability to distinguish between correct and incorrect information.

  1. The binary number system uses only two digits, 0 and 1.

Solution:True

Question Type 3: Fill-in-the-Blank

Fill-in-the-blank questions test your knowledge of specific terms, concepts, or facts. They require you to provide the missing information to complete the statement.

  1. The process of converting analog signals into digital signals is called __________.

Solution:Analog-to-digital conversion

Question Type 4: Short Answer

Short answer questions ask you to provide a concise and specific response to a question or prompt. These questions assess your ability to articulate your knowledge and demonstrate your understanding of the concepts.

  1. Explain the difference between hardware and software.

Solution:Hardware refers to the physical components of a computer system, such as the CPU, memory, and storage devices. Software, on the other hand, consists of the instructions and programs that run on the hardware and enable it to perform specific tasks.
